Dashboards are easy to fill and hard to focus. The goal is to track the handful of metrics that help you ship better content, fix friction, and convert more visitors. Here’s a pragmatic metrics set we set up for content‑led teams.

Start with outcomes
Define the few conversions that matter—demo requests, form fills, trial signups, or purchases. Align each article/page to a next step. If the next step is unclear, fix that first.

Your core measurement set
Sessions & returning visitors: are we earning repeat attention or leaking it?
Exit pages & exit rate: where journeys end unintentionally (especially checkout and key content).
Top Google search queries (Search Console): what people actually typed to find you; fuel this with more content and better on‑page alignment.
Most‑viewed pages & dwell time: double down on formats/topics that hold attention.
Conversion rate (CVR) by template (post, landing, product): optimize the patterns, not one‑offs.
Countries/devices: shape performance work (e.g., mobile speed for markets with older devices).
Referrals & outbound links: find partner opportunities and content gaps.

A monthly analytics ritual (90 minutes)

  1. Scan positions for 10–20 tracked queries. Re‑optimize top posts that are hovering in positions 4–10.

  2. Review exit pages: fix UX snags, slow pages, and mismatched intent.

  3. Identify winners (update + interlink) and underperformers (consolidate or refresh).

  4. Track a single experiment per month (new CTA, improved FAQ, or table for featured‑snippet eligibility).

  5. Ship one technical fix (image compression, lazy loading, schema validation).

Simple rules of thumb
• If a post ranks but doesn’t get clicks, the title/description is the suspect.
• If clicks are fine but no conversions, the CTA or offer is misaligned.
• If neither clicks nor rank exist, you likely targeted the wrong keyword or format.
